📝 Overview & Benefits

Under the scheme, the Visually Impaired Advocates shall be eligible for an exgratia non-recurring grant of ₹3500/- for the purchase of books, provisional suits, etc.

The Visually Impaired Advocates are also being paid a reader's allowance @ ₹5000/- per month for a period of 10 years.

✅ Eligibility Criteria

  1. The applicant should be a native and resident of Kerala State.
  2. The applicant should be a visually impaired Advocate.
  3. The applicant should be an advocate practicing in any one or more Courts in Kerala.
  4. The combined annual income of the applicant and his/her family from all sources shall not exceed ₹1,00,000/-.


Note: A person who becomes a reading assistant to advocates should at least pass the S.S.L.C. examination.

🚀 Application Process

Online

Offline

Registration Process:

Step 01: To avail of the benefits of the scheme, the applicant needs to visit SUNEETHI- Online Service Application Portal

Step 02: On the home page, click on “One time Registration”

Step 03: Fill in the details like Name, Email ID & Mobile Number and click on ‘Register’.

Step 04: The applicant needs to enter the verification code received on the mobile number and click on ‘Verify’.

Step 05: Now, a form will open to create the new profile, fill in all the mandatory details and click on ‘Register’.

Login/Application Process:

Step 01: Once the registration process is completed, the applicant should visit SUNEETHI- Online Service Application Portal and click on “Citizen Login”.

Step 02: Enter the user name i.e. Mobile Number and Password and click on “Sign in”.

Step 03: Now, the applicant needs to update all their details i.e. Personal Information, Contact Details, Identity Cards & Bank Details by clicking on the 'Edit' button.

Step 04: Once the applicant updated their profile successfully, the schemes will appear on the left side of the screen.

Step 05: Select the scheme and click on the “Apply Now” button.

Step 06: Fill in all the mandatory details in the application form and click on the ‘Submit’ button.

📄 Documents Required

Identity card i.e. Aadhaar Card

Mobile number

Email id

Passport size photo

Medical Certificate from an eye specialist in case of a visually impaired advocate / Medical certificate from an Ortho specialist in case of an Orthopedically Handicapped advocate

Certificate in the Prescribed Form from the Presiding Officer of any one of the Courts in a Court/Centre where the applicant is practicing, to the effect that the applicant is practicing as an Advocate in the Court /Centre.

Income certificate issued by the concerned Village Officer in the prescribed form showing the combined annual income of the applicant and his family from all sources.

Educational qualifications and professional certificate of both the advocate and reader assistant duly attested by a Gazetted Officer of the State Government.

Bank details- Copy of Pass Book
